  • Patent number: 11890867
    Abstract: The subject matter discloses a printing enhancement system, comprising one or more printing enhancement modules configured to perform a printing enhancement operation on a substrate, a drum configured to carry the substrate, said drum is connected to a drum actuation mechanism configured to move the drum at a rotational movement, a processing module coupled to the drum actuation mechanism and to the one or more printing enhancement modules, wherein the processing module sends commands to the drum actuation mechanism to move the drum and sends commands to the one or more printing enhancement modules to dispense the materials according to a printing enhancement task, wherein the one or more printing enhancement modules are arranged around a circumference of the drum, wherein the rotational movement enables to bring the substrate closer to a selected printing enhancement module of the one or more printing enhancement modules.
    Type: Grant
    Filed: July 31, 2019
    Date of Patent: February 6, 2024
    Assignee: SCODIX LTD.
    Inventor: Benji Ruhm

  • Patent number: 8360561
    Abstract: In one embodiment, a method for controlling an ink supply system includes operating a pump of the ink supply system in a forward direction to supply ink from an ink reservoir to an ink tank, and subsequent to operating the pump in the forward direction, reversing the pump and operating the pump in a reverse direction to prevent or reduce formation of clogs within the ink supply system.
    Type: Grant
    Filed: February 11, 2008
    Date of Patent: January 29, 2013
    Assignee: Hewlett-Packard Development Company, L.P.
    Inventors: Boris Livshitz, Vadim Genkin, Eli Ireni, Benji Ruhm
  • Patent number: 8322824
    Abstract: A method and apparatus for printing fluid on a substrate is provided. The method includes providing drops of the fluid on the substrate and spreading the drops of fluid to increase the surface area covered by those drops. The apparatus includes a printer having a print head for printing drops of fluid on the substrate and a spreader for spreading the fluid drops on the substrate.
    Type: Grant
    Filed: April 30, 2007
    Date of Patent: December 4, 2012
    Assignee: Hewlett-Packard Development Company, L. P.
    Inventors: Eyal Peleg, Benji Ruhm, Thomas M Sabo, Clayton L Holstun, Ronald A Askeland, Ran Vilk, David Vejtasa, Omer Markovsky

  • Patent number: 7856927
    Abstract: The present invention provides a digital offset printing method for producing a composite image on a substrate wherein the image is made up of a first plurality number of component images, each being formed from a different ink. The method comprises providing a first component image on a first surface, transferring the first component image from the first surface to an intermediate transfer module, repeating said provided and transferring steps for further component images until a second plurality number, less than the first plurality number, of component images has been accumulated on the intermediate transfer module, and transferring the accumulated component images from the intermediate transfer module to the substrate.
    Type: Grant
    Filed: January 30, 2007
    Date of Patent: December 28, 2010
    Assignee: Hewlett-Packard Development Company, L.P.
    Inventors: Eyal Peleg, Benji Ruhm
